How do I make a burner email in Gmail?

Gmail doesn’t offer anonymous disposable email addresses, but you can add a period anywhere in your email address, or append a plus sign to the end of your email and add any text you want after it to make a new email alias.

What are burner email accounts?

Burner Emails is a tool to generate a random email address for every form that you’re submitting online, that will forward all emails to your personal email address. This hides your true identity from the sender and protects you from spam.

How long do temporary emails last?

The disposable mail (also known as temp mail, temporary mail, 10 minute mail) works like any other email service with some differences: It is short-living – from a few minutes up to few days (Тempmailo keep old emails for 2 days). When you click on that text, your email token will be shown.

Can you send email from 10 Minute Mail?

What is 10MinuteMail? 10MinuteMail is a secure temporary e-mail service. This means that it lets you have a private e-mail address that anyone can send e-mail to. The e-mail and the address both self-destruct in 10 minutes, so you don’t have to worry about SPAM or anything like that.
